1. Local Audience Segmentation

The strategic division of the San Diego market into distinct subgroups forms the bedrock of effective electronic communication campaigns. This approach recognizes the inherent diversity within the region, enabling businesses to tailor messaging for maximum relevance and impact.

  • Demographic Profiling

    Characterizing segments by age, income, education, and household composition allows for the creation of content resonant with specific groups. For instance, a financial services firm could target affluent retirees in La Jolla with information on estate planning, while simultaneously engaging younger, tech-savvy residents of downtown with promotions for mobile banking services. Misalignment of demographic attributes and messaging leads to decreased engagement rates and wasted resources.

  • Geographic Targeting

    Dividing the region by neighborhoods or zip codes enables the delivery of location-specific offers and information. A restaurant chain might promote lunch specials to businesses in the Sorrento Valley area during the workday, or advertise discounts to residents near a new store opening. This tactic leverages geographic proximity to drive foot traffic and increase local brand visibility.

  • Behavioral Segmentation

    Analyzing past purchasing patterns, website interactions, and online activity identifies consumers with specific interests and needs. An outdoor equipment retailer could target individuals who have previously purchased hiking gear with notifications about upcoming trail maintenance events or promotions on camping supplies. This approach maximizes relevance by focusing on demonstrated preferences.

  • Lifestyle Considerations

    Grouping consumers based on their values, hobbies, and affiliations allows for the crafting of culturally relevant messages. A brewery could target craft beer enthusiasts with invitations to tasting events, while a non-profit organization could engage environmentally conscious residents with appeals for donations. Recognizing shared values fosters a sense of connection and strengthens brand loyalty.

These segmentation strategies, when integrated into electronic communication campaigns, amplify the effectiveness of outreach efforts within the San Diego area. By delivering precisely targeted messages to receptive audiences, businesses can optimize engagement, drive conversions, and build stronger customer relationships within this diverse and dynamic market.

4. Compliance Regulations Adherence

The intersection of legal mandates and digital outreach within the San Diego market underscores the critical importance of regulatory compliance. Engaging in electronic communication without adhering to applicable laws can result in substantial financial penalties, reputational damage, and legal challenges. The causal relationship between compliant practices and sustained marketing success is direct: neglecting regulations undermines the integrity of campaigns, leading to adverse outcomes. In the context of San Diego, compliance extends beyond national standards to potentially include local ordinances regarding advertising and data privacy. A San Diego business sending unsolicited commercial messages without proper consent, for example, is vulnerable to legal action under the CAN-SPAM Act, potentially incurring significant fines.

Practical application of compliance involves several key areas. First, obtaining explicit consent from recipients before sending marketing emails is paramount. This necessitates clear opt-in procedures and readily available opt-out mechanisms. Second, maintaining accurate and up-to-date records of consent is essential for demonstrating compliance during audits. Third, adhering to data privacy laws, such as the California Consumer Privacy Act (CCPA), requires transparency in data collection and usage practices. A local retailer, for instance, must inform customers about the types of data collected, how it is used, and their rights to access and delete their information. Failure to comply with these provisions exposes the business to legal liability and erosion of customer trust.

In summary, compliance with regulations is not merely a procedural formality but a fundamental component of responsible and effective electronic communication in San Diego. Adherence ensures the long-term sustainability of marketing efforts, protects the rights of consumers, and mitigates the risk of legal repercussions. Challenges in navigating the complex legal landscape necessitate ongoing vigilance and consultation with legal professionals to maintain compliance and uphold ethical marketing practices. This commitment to compliance establishes a foundation of trust and enhances the overall credibility of marketing initiatives within the region.

5. Performance Metrics Analysis

The systematic assessment of campaign performance through quantitative metrics forms the cornerstone of effective electronic marketing within the San Diego region. Data-driven insights derived from this analysis enable continuous optimization of strategies and resource allocation.

  • Open Rate Evaluation

    Open rates, representing the percentage of recipients who opened the electronic mail, serve as an initial indicator of subject line effectiveness and list quality. A low open rate in a San Diego campaign might suggest the subject line is not compelling to the local audience or that the email is being flagged as spam. For instance, if an electronic mail promoting a local event has a low open rate, the subject line may need adjustment to highlight the event’s relevance to the San Diego community.

  • Click-Through Rate Assessment

    Click-through rates (CTR) measure the proportion of recipients who clicked on links within the email, reflecting the engagement level with the content. A low CTR despite a high open rate may indicate that the content is not resonating with the intended audience. A San Diego-based business could analyze CTRs to determine which offers or product categories are most popular among local consumers.

  • Conversion Rate Tracking

    Conversion rates quantify the percentage of recipients who completed a desired action, such as making a purchase or filling out a form, providing a direct measure of campaign success. Monitoring conversion rates allows marketers to assess the effectiveness of their call-to-action and landing page design. If an electronic mail promoting a San Diego restaurant results in low reservation rates, the restaurant may need to re-evaluate its online ordering process or offer a more compelling incentive.

  • Bounce Rate Monitoring

    Bounce rates, categorized as hard or soft, indicate the percentage of emails that failed to be delivered. High bounce rates can negatively impact sender reputation and deliverability. A San Diego organization experiencing high bounce rates may need to review its list hygiene practices and remove invalid or inactive email addresses.

These analytical facets are critical for refining electronic communication strategies within the competitive San Diego market. By continuously monitoring and interpreting these metrics, businesses can enhance campaign effectiveness, optimize resource allocation, and achieve measurable results. The relationship between data analysis and optimized campaign performance is undeniable in the context of location-specific electronic communication.

6. List Hygiene Maintenance

Within the context of electronic marketing campaigns targeting the San Diego region, meticulous list hygiene maintenance is paramount for sustained success. The composition and quality of the recipient list directly impact deliverability rates, engagement metrics, and overall campaign effectiveness. Failure to maintain a clean and updated list can result in higher bounce rates, increased spam complaints, and ultimately, damage to the sender’s reputation. The causal relationship is evident: a poorly maintained list leads to diminished deliverability, hindering the ability to reach intended recipients within the San Diego market.

The practical significance of list hygiene is underscored by real-world examples. A San Diego-based e-commerce company, for instance, launched a promotional campaign to its entire subscriber list without prior list cleaning. The campaign resulted in a high bounce rate due to outdated email addresses and inactive accounts, significantly reducing the number of successfully delivered emails. Conversely, another San Diego business implemented a rigorous list cleaning process, removing invalid addresses and unsubscribed contacts, before launching its campaign. This proactive approach resulted in improved deliverability, higher open rates, and a greater conversion rate, demonstrating the tangible benefits of list maintenance. List hygiene is not simply a procedural step; it is a strategic imperative that directly impacts return on investment.

Effective list hygiene encompasses several critical actions, including regular removal of bounced emails, unsubscribed users, and inactive accounts. Implementing a double opt-in process ensures that only genuinely interested subscribers are added to the list. Validation of email addresses at the point of entry further prevents invalid addresses from being included. The challenges associated with maintaining a clean list, such as the ongoing identification of invalid addresses and the management of unsubscribes, necessitate a proactive and systematic approach. By prioritizing list hygiene maintenance, businesses engaged in electronic marketing in San Diego can enhance campaign performance, protect their sender reputation, and foster stronger customer relationships.

7. Personalized Content Delivery

The strategic tailoring of electronic communication content to individual recipients within the San Diego area represents a critical factor in campaign effectiveness. Personalized content delivery aims to enhance relevance and engagement, increasing the likelihood of desired actions. The absence of personalization diminishes campaign impact, resulting in decreased open rates, click-through rates, and ultimately, lower conversion rates. It is a vital component of targeted regional marketing.

  • Dynamic Content Insertion

    The automated inclusion of recipient-specific data, such as name, location, or past purchase history, within electronic mail messages enhances the perception of individual attention. A San Diego sporting goods retailer could dynamically insert the recipient’s preferred sport into the subject line or body of the email, thus creating an immediate connection with the customer’s interests. Conversely, generic communications lacking such personalization are often perceived as impersonal and less likely to elicit a response.

  • Segmented Content Offerings

    Distribution of differing content versions to distinct audience segments based on demographic data, behavioral patterns, or geographic location ensures that the information presented is relevant to the recipient’s needs and preferences. A financial services firm could segment its San Diego customer base by income level, delivering tailored investment advice appropriate for each group. Failure to segment risks sending irrelevant or inappropriate content, potentially alienating customers and undermining trust.

  • Behavioral Triggered Messaging

    Automated delivery of electronic mail messages based on specific actions taken by the recipient, such as visiting a website, abandoning a shopping cart, or expressing interest in a particular product, allows for timely and highly targeted communication. A San Diego hotel could send a follow-up email to a customer who viewed rooms on its website but did not complete a reservation, offering a personalized discount to incentivize booking. The alternative, ignoring these behavioral cues, represents a missed opportunity to capitalize on demonstrated interest.

  • Personalized Product Recommendations

    Inclusion of product recommendations based on past purchases, browsing history, or stated preferences enhances the likelihood of upselling or cross-selling opportunities. A local bookstore could recommend books by the same author or within the same genre as previous purchases, demonstrating an understanding of the customer’s literary tastes. Generic product recommendations lacking personalization are often perceived as irrelevant and ineffective, potentially diminishing the overall customer experience.

These personalized content delivery methods, when implemented effectively within electronic marketing campaigns in San Diego, contribute to increased customer engagement, enhanced brand loyalty, and improved conversion rates. The degree to which marketing messages resonate with recipients depends significantly on the level of personalization applied, highlighting the critical role of this practice in achieving marketing objectives within the region.

9. Conversion Rate Optimization

Conversion Rate Optimization (CRO) directly influences the efficacy of electronic marketing campaigns within the San Diego region. It represents the systematic process of enhancing the percentage of recipients who complete a desired action, such as making a purchase, submitting a form, or visiting a physical location. Within the context of electronic communication, CRO focuses on improving elements such as subject lines, email body content, calls to action, and landing page design to maximize the likelihood of recipient conversion. The effectiveness of this practice determines the return on investment for electronic marketing endeavors. A hypothetical San Diego retailer, for example, might observe a low conversion rate despite a high open rate, indicating a disconnect between email content and recipient expectations. CRO then focuses on identifying and rectifying this disconnect, potentially through A/B testing of different call-to-action phrases or streamlining the checkout process.

The practical application of CRO to regional electronic outreach necessitates a data-driven approach. Analytical tools provide insights into user behavior, identifying points of friction or areas for improvement. A San Diego-based non-profit organization, for instance, could analyze user behavior on its donation page, discovering that a complex donation form results in high abandonment rates. CRO strategies would then involve simplifying the form, reducing the number of required fields, and providing clear instructions to increase the number of completed donations. Similarly, businesses could segment their email lists based on user demographics or purchase history, tailoring content and offers to increase relevance and drive conversions. Furthermore, A/B testing different email designs and subject lines allows for data-backed decisions regarding content optimization. These real-life examples showcase how CRO is a vital component to maximizing the value of electronic interactions.

In conclusion, Conversion Rate Optimization forms an integral part of successful electronic marketing initiatives in San Diego. By systematically analyzing performance metrics, implementing targeted improvements, and continuously refining messaging, businesses can enhance the efficiency of their campaigns. Challenges in implementation may arise from data limitations or the complexity of user behavior, however, a focused and data-informed approach ensures that electronic communication campaigns are not merely delivered, but effectively drive desired outcomes. The synergy between CRO and targeted digital outreach is important for campaign execution.
